This live county page is generated from the ingested EPA datasets. It merges ECHO facility compliance rows, TRI release totals, and any Superfund sites attached to Essex County.
The latest loaded TRI year is 2024, with 342,193 lbs in county-level on-site releases tied to the imported facility set.

| Chemical | Group | Facilities | Total pounds |
|---|---|---|---|
| Methanol |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 127,913 lbs |
| Ammonia | TRI-listed chemical | 2 | 53,971 lbs |
| Manganese compounds |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 44,737 lbs |
| Zinc compounds |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 24,274 lbs |
| Nitrate compounds (water dissociable; reportable only when in aqueous solution) |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 23,767 lbs |
| Hydrogen sulfide |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 18,005 lbs |
| Acetaldehyde |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 17,113 lbs |
| Formaldehyde |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 10,973 lbs |
| Phenol |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 10,399 lbs |
| Lead | Metals and metal compounds | 1 | 5,191 lbs |
| Formic acid |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 2,673 lbs |
| Barium compounds (except for barium sulfate (CAS No. 7727-43-7)) |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 1,556 lbs |
| Lead compounds | Metals and metal compounds | 1 | 875 lbs |
| Chlorine |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 405 lbs |
| Chlorine dioxide |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 258 lbs |
| Catechol |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 36 lbs |
| Polycyclic aromatic compounds |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 27 lbs |
| Dioxin and dioxin-like compounds |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 17 lbs |
| Benzo[g, h, i]perylene |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 3 lbs |
| Propylene | TRI-listed chemical | 1 | 0 lbs |
